Hi team,

Before I hand off the 3.2 release, please note the humidity sensor drift reported on Verdana controllers in the Elmbrook trial site. Drift exceeds 4% after roughly ten days of continuous operation; firmware 3.2.1 adds an automatic recalibration cycle every 72 hours. Support should advise growers to install 3.2.1 and trigger a manual recalibration once. The hotfix bundle must be verified before distribution, so I'm including the signing key used for the 3.2.1 packages below.

release key, fahof-yagap: bky3_m5d

Subject: Pooling cut-over summary for weekly sync

Team — the Harbinel cut-over from per-request connections to the shared pooler completed Tuesday night. We drained the legacy path gradually over four hours; p95 connection-acquire latency dropped from 41ms to 3ms, and the primary's connection count fell by roughly 70%. One hiccup: the reporting job briefly exhausted the pool until we raised its ceiling. Rollback scripts remain staged for two more weeks. For reference, the pooler is now running with these settings.

service settings:
ralael:
  pin: 7453
  tenant: zorath
  seal: seal_087806e4
  metrics_host: metrics.ralael.paliqworks.example
  standby_team: fraath
  escalation: praok-istiel
  nonce: 10e083

Ticket: Missed pick-up — locked device case, Greystone Lab

Quick one — the Tuesday pick-up of the locked case of test handsets from Greystone Lab didn't happen. Driver says the loading bay was shuttered by the time he arrived; lab says they waited until half past. Either way, the case is still sitting in their secure cupboard and the validation team upstairs is getting twitchy. Can we get it on tomorrow's first run, no later? The hand-over instruction for whoever takes the job is right below this.

dispatch memo: the sorius tamius courier leaves the praeth ledger at gate 4873 under passcode 928014